Serves meat, vegan options available. The vegan dishes are bowls filled with vegetable and grain and sauces. Seems to be the only "hip" young feeling place in Salem which is otherwise a town full of legislators and lawyers. Open Mon-Sun 11:00am-8:00pm.

There are two locations, one downtown and one on Commercial/Alice. This review is for Commercial/Alice.

Terrific selection of Vegan options - the menu is broken into Apps, Flatbreads, Sandwiches, Bowls, etc. and each section has at least one (often 2-3) vegan options.

They have TWO vegan burger options.

They have an entire section of vegan/veg bowls.

The vegan flatbread is delicious for an appetizer.

You can add organic + GMO-free tofu to anything for $3.

They have outdoor seating., great if the weather is cooperating.

The beer selection is large.
